The scattered showers that have brought some needed rain to parts of the Lakes Region are leaving the area and with it, leaving some cooler temperatures.
The National Weather Service says that conditions will be dry and slightly cooler with highs in the low 90s before a brief surge to start the weekend before another system will bring temperatures down into the 80s to begin next week.
